如何实现PDM软件与企业OA系统的集成?

随着企业信息化建设的不断深入,PDM(Product Data Management,产品数据管理)软件和OA(Office Automation,办公自动化)系统在企业中的应用越来越广泛。为了提高企业内部信息流转效率,实现数据共享和协同办公,PDM软件与企业OA系统的集成显得尤为重要。本文将详细介绍如何实现PDM软件与企业OA系统的集成。

一、PDM软件与企业OA系统集成的意义

  1. 提高数据共享效率

PDM软件负责管理企业内部的产品数据,而OA系统负责处理日常办公事务。两者集成后,可以实现产品数据与办公数据的无缝对接,提高数据共享效率。


  1. 促进协同办公

集成后的系统可以打破部门间的信息壁垒,实现跨部门、跨地域的协同办公,提高企业整体运作效率。


  1. 降低运维成本

通过集成,企业可以减少系统数量,降低运维成本。


  1. 提高数据安全性

集成后的系统可以实现数据集中管理,提高数据安全性。

二、PDM软件与企业OA系统集成的技术方案

  1. API接口集成

API(Application Programming Interface,应用程序编程接口)是连接PDM软件和OA系统的桥梁。通过调用API接口,可以实现数据交互和功能对接。

(1)PDM软件提供API接口

PDM软件厂商通常会提供API接口,方便用户进行二次开发。用户可以根据自身需求,调用PDM软件提供的API接口,实现数据读取、写入、查询等功能。

(2)OA系统提供API接口

OA系统厂商也会提供API接口,用于实现与外部系统的集成。用户可以根据自身需求,调用OA系统提供的API接口,实现数据交互和功能对接。


  1. 数据同步

数据同步是PDM软件与企业OA系统集成的重要环节。通过数据同步,可以实现产品数据与办公数据的实时更新。

(1)定时同步

定时同步是指按照一定的时间间隔,自动将PDM软件中的数据同步到OA系统中。定时同步的优点是操作简单,但缺点是实时性较差。

(2)实时同步

实时同步是指实时将PDM软件中的数据同步到OA系统中。实时同步的优点是数据实时性高,但缺点是系统资源消耗较大。


  1. 数据交换格式

数据交换格式是PDM软件与企业OA系统集成的基础。常见的数据交换格式包括XML、JSON、CSV等。

(1)XML格式

XML(eXtensible Markup Language,可扩展标记语言)是一种灵活的数据存储格式,具有较好的可读性和可扩展性。PDM软件和OA系统可以采用XML格式进行数据交换。

(2)JSON格式

JSON(JavaScript Object Notation,JavaScript对象表示法)是一种轻量级的数据交换格式,具有较好的兼容性和易用性。PDM软件和OA系统可以采用JSON格式进行数据交换。

(3)CSV格式

CSV(Comma-Separated Values,逗号分隔值)是一种简单的数据交换格式,适用于小规模数据交换。PDM软件和OA系统可以采用CSV格式进行数据交换。

三、PDM软件与企业OA系统集成实施步骤

  1. 需求分析

在实施集成前,企业需要明确集成目标和需求,包括数据交互、功能对接、安全性等方面。


  1. 系统选型

根据需求分析结果,选择合适的PDM软件和OA系统。在选择过程中,要考虑系统的兼容性、稳定性、易用性等因素。


  1. API接口开发

根据PDM软件和OA系统提供的API接口,进行二次开发,实现数据交互和功能对接。


  1. 数据同步设置

根据实际需求,设置数据同步方式,包括定时同步和实时同步。


  1. 测试与部署

对集成后的系统进行测试,确保数据交互和功能对接正常。测试通过后,进行系统部署。


  1. 培训与运维

对相关人员进行培训,使其熟悉集成后的系统操作。同时,建立健全运维体系,确保系统稳定运行。

总之,PDM软件与企业OA系统的集成对企业信息化建设具有重要意义。通过合理的技术方案和实施步骤,可以实现数据共享、协同办公、降低运维成本等目标,为企业创造更大的价值。

猜你喜欢:mes生产管理系统